Get started with Simple Calendar in under 2 minutes

You don't need everything at once. Start with the free plugin, get your schedule live, and add the rest only when you need it.

Step 1
Install the free plugin & go live

Download and install the free Simple Calendar plugin. Connect it to your public Google Calendar or upload an ICS file, and paste the shortcode onto any page. This step is everything you need to get started. The rest is optional.

Step 2 (Optional)
Connect private Google Calendars securely

Google Calendar Pro replaces the multi-step credential setup with one-click authentication, so you can display a private Google Calendar securely. It also connects to a live ICS feed URL that keeps updating on the site instead of manual upload.

Step 3 (Optional)
Give visitors better ways to browse

The FullCalendar Extended addon adds more ways to view your schedule: a monthly grid, a weekly timetable, or a day-by-day layout. Useful once you're displaying enough events that a single view isn't enough.

Step 4 (Optional)
Accept bookings directly from your site

The Book an Appointment addon turns your availability into bookable slots, so people pick a time themselves instead of trading calls, emails, and messages.

Our free Simple Calendar core plugin allows uploading an ICS file, which supports one-time import only, without any automatic updates once event updates on your end. On the contrary, connecting with a live feed URL, which is offered in our Google Calendar Pro addon helps keep your site in sync with the source calendar without you needing to manually update or import the file again.
